Mission Statement
The Muscular Dystrophy Association is a voluntary health agency- a dedicated partnership between scientists and concerned citizens aimed at conquering neuromuscular diseases that affect more than a million Americans. MDA combats neuromuscular diseases through programs of worldwide research, comprehensive medical and community services and far-reaching professional and public health education. With national headquarters in Tucson, MDA has more than 200 offices across the country, sponsors 230 hospital- affiliated clinics and supports nearly 400 research projects around the world.
Description
Every month, MDA in the Twin Cities hosts events to help raise money for children, families and individuals suffering from MD. The money raised goes to sending youth with neuromuscular disease to camp for a week in the summer - at no cost to their families, help pay medical bills, run support groups and fund research on the 43 diseases.
